Shipyard Paper Models at Ages of Sail

Hi Folks,

I honestly don't know where to put this topic, so I thought I'd post it here. This is not exactly an ad for Ages of Sail, though I do help them out with some things.

First off, just wanted to say that, yes Ages of Sail is the U.S. importer for products from the Polish paper model manufacturer (mostly sailing ships and lighthouses) Shipyard, a.k.a. Vessel. So, if you're looking for these kits, Ages of Sail currently carries just about everything except the laser-cut blocks and deadeye sets.

Paper modeling is still rather unknown in the U.S. when compared with Europe, particularly Eastern Europe, so they don't sell much. So, I like to try to spread the word, so that the shop will continue to keep up its stocks of Shipyard products.
